Default SCT X4 tuner advice...

Hey guys, I am looking to add a tuner back Miss Georgia. Originally I had the BullydogGT and wasn't impressed at all. Went with the EDGE CS and noticed a little bit "wakening up" but not enough to make me want to keep it. I am now looking at going with the new SCT X4 but haven't heard anything good or bad about it.... Has anyone out there gotten it yet? Know anyone that has one and has good results? Any and all input would be greatly appreciated. Thanks in advance!!!!

I absolutley love mine. Shifts are so much smoother and when on the 93 tune, the truck is a new animal. I really like all of the parameters that can be easily changed throught the tuning menu and also having real time readouts for all sorts of different sensors and goodies is a huge plus to me.

Just be careful not to get your expectations too high on a tuner. You've had a good one with edge, I don't think you'll see a major difference between the edge and sct. At least the sct is custom tunable, which is where you will really get the most out of your tunes.

I have the X4 on my truck and like it pretty well. The only complaint I have is that I don't get all the extra options and gauges on mine because it is the XL model. My father in law has the bully dog on his truck and the screen is really small. I like that the X4 has a larger color screen but is not huge like the X3. I plan on getting some custom tunes which should make a bigger difference than the ones that come with it, but then again it's not a diesel truck so you can't expect the huge gains like you can from a powerstroke.
